#38306c - RGB(56, 48, 108) - Jacarta Color FAQ

What is the color code for Jacarta?

Hex color code for Jacarta color is #38306c. RGB color code for jacarta color is rgb(56, 48, 108).

What is the RGB value of #38306c?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#38306c is rgb(56, 48, 108).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'56' indicates the intensity of the red component, '48' represents the green component's intensity, and '108'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#38306c.

What does RGB 56,48,108 mean?

The RGB color 56, 48, 108 represents a dull and muted shade of Blue. The websafe version of this color is hex 333366. This color might be commonly referred to as a shade similar to Jacarta.
